/external/clang/include/clang/AST/ |
StmtVisitor.h | 80 } else if (PTR(UnaryOperator) UnOp = dyn_cast<UnaryOperator>(S)) { 82 case UO_PostInc: DISPATCH(UnaryPostInc, UnaryOperator); 83 case UO_PostDec: DISPATCH(UnaryPostDec, UnaryOperator); 84 case UO_PreInc: DISPATCH(UnaryPreInc, UnaryOperator); 85 case UO_PreDec: DISPATCH(UnaryPreDec, UnaryOperator); 86 case UO_AddrOf: DISPATCH(UnaryAddrOf, UnaryOperator); 87 case UO_Deref: DISPATCH(UnaryDeref, UnaryOperator); 88 case UO_Plus: DISPATCH(UnaryPlus, UnaryOperator); 89 case UO_Minus: DISPATCH(UnaryMinus, UnaryOperator); [all...] |
RecursiveASTVisitor.h | 158 return isa<BinaryOperator>(S) || isa<UnaryOperator>(S) || 270 // (they're all opcodes in UnaryOperator) but do have visitors. 272 bool TraverseUnary##NAME(UnaryOperator *S) { \ 277 bool WalkUpFromUnary##NAME(UnaryOperator *S) { \ 282 bool VisitUnary##NAME(UnaryOperator *S) { return true; } 499 } else if (UnaryOperator *UnOp = dyn_cast<UnaryOperator>(S)) { 502 case UO_##NAME: DISPATCH_WALK(Unary##NAME, UnaryOperator, S); 555 } else if (UnaryOperator *UnOp = dyn_cast<UnaryOperator>(S)) [all...] |
/external/clang/lib/Sema/ |
SemaFixItUtils.cpp | 89 isa<UnaryOperator>(Expr)) 106 if (const UnaryOperator *UO = dyn_cast<UnaryOperator>(Expr)) { 140 if (const UnaryOperator *UO = dyn_cast<UnaryOperator>(Expr)) {
|
SemaPseudoObject.cpp | 66 if (UnaryOperator *uop = dyn_cast<UnaryOperator>(e)) { 69 return new (S.Context) UnaryOperator(e, uop->getOpcode(), 392 assert(UnaryOperator::isIncrementDecrementOp(opcode)); 403 if (UnaryOperator::isPostfix(opcode) && assignmentsHaveResult()) { 413 if (UnaryOperator::isIncrementOp(opcode)) { 423 UnaryOperator::isPrefix(opcode) && assignmentsHaveResult()); 427 UnaryOperator *syntactic = 428 new (S.Context) UnaryOperator(syntacticOp, opcode, resultType, 800 << unsigned(UnaryOperator::isDecrementOp(opcode) [all...] |
/external/clang/lib/Analysis/ |
PseudoConstantAnalysis.cpp | 139 const UnaryOperator *UO = cast<UnaryOperator>(Head);
|
ReachableCode.cpp | 195 const UnaryOperator *UO = cast<UnaryOperator>(S);
|
LiveVariables.cpp | 218 void VisitUnaryOperator(UnaryOperator *UO); 427 void TransferFunctions::VisitUnaryOperator(UnaryOperator *UO) {
|
ThreadSafety.cpp | 377 } else if (UnaryOperator *UOE = dyn_cast<UnaryOperator>(Exp)) { [all...] |
/external/clang/lib/CodeGen/ |
CGExprComplex.cpp | 158 ComplexPairTy VisitPrePostIncDec(const UnaryOperator *E, 163 ComplexPairTy VisitUnaryPostDec(const UnaryOperator *E) { 166 ComplexPairTy VisitUnaryPostInc(const UnaryOperator *E) { 169 ComplexPairTy VisitUnaryPreDec(const UnaryOperator *E) { 172 ComplexPairTy VisitUnaryPreInc(const UnaryOperator *E) { 176 ComplexPairTy VisitUnaryPlus (const UnaryOperator *E) { 181 ComplexPairTy VisitUnaryMinus (const UnaryOperator *E); 182 ComplexPairTy VisitUnaryNot (const UnaryOperator *E); 184 ComplexPairTy VisitUnaryExtension(const UnaryOperator *E) { 455 ComplexPairTy ComplexExprEmitter::VisitUnaryMinus(const UnaryOperator *E) [all...] |
CGExprScalar.cpp | 279 Value *VisitUnaryPostDec(const UnaryOperator *E) { 283 Value *VisitUnaryPostInc(const UnaryOperator *E) { 287 Value *VisitUnaryPreDec(const UnaryOperator *E) { 291 Value *VisitUnaryPreInc(const UnaryOperator *E) { 296 llvm::Value *EmitAddConsiderOverflowBehavior(const UnaryOperator *E, 301 llvm::Value *EmitScalarPrePostIncDec(const UnaryOperator *E, LValue LV, 305 Value *VisitUnaryAddrOf(const UnaryOperator *E) { 311 Value *VisitUnaryDeref(const UnaryOperator *E) { 316 Value *VisitUnaryPlus(const UnaryOperator *E) { 321 Value *VisitUnaryMinus (const UnaryOperator *E) [all...] |
CGExprAgg.cpp | 109 void VisitUnaryExtension(UnaryOperator *E) { Visit(E->getSubExpr()); } 134 void VisitUnaryDeref(UnaryOperator *E) { EmitAggLoadOfLValue(E); } 744 } else if (const UnaryOperator *uop = dyn_cast<UnaryOperator>(E)) { [all...] |
/external/clang/lib/StaticAnalyzer/Checkers/ |
DereferenceChecker.cpp | 126 const UnaryOperator *U = cast<UnaryOperator>(S);
|
DeadStoresChecker.cpp | 293 else if (const UnaryOperator* U = dyn_cast<UnaryOperator>(S)) { 398 void VisitUnaryOperator(UnaryOperator* U) {
|
CheckSecuritySyntaxOnly.cpp | 205 if (const UnaryOperator *U = dyn_cast<UnaryOperator>(expr))
|
IdempotentOperationChecker.cpp | 684 const UnaryOperator *U = cast<const UnaryOperator>(Ex);
|
/external/clang/lib/AST/ |
Expr.cpp | 63 if (const UnaryOperator *UO = dyn_cast<UnaryOperator>(E)) { 872 const char *UnaryOperator::getOpcodeStr(Opcode Op) { 892 UnaryOperator::getOverloadedOpcode(OverloadedOperatorKind OO, bool Postfix) { 906 OverloadedOperatorKind UnaryOperator::getOverloadedOperator(Opcode Opc) { [all...] |
ExprClassification.cpp | 211 switch (cast<UnaryOperator>(E)->getOpcode()) { 220 return ClassifyInternal(Ctx, cast<UnaryOperator>(E)->getSubExpr()); 226 const Expr *Op = cast<UnaryOperator>(E)->getSubExpr()->IgnoreParens();
|
ExprConstant.cpp | [all...] |
/external/clang/include/clang/StaticAnalyzer/Core/PathSensitive/ |
ExprEngine.h | 371 void VisitUnaryOperator(const UnaryOperator* B, ExplodedNode *Pred, 375 void VisitIncrementDecrementOperator(const UnaryOperator* U,
|
/external/clang/lib/StaticAnalyzer/Core/ |
BugReporterVisitors.cpp | 59 else if (const UnaryOperator *U = dyn_cast<UnaryOperator>(S)) { 722 const UnaryOperator *UO = cast<UnaryOperator>(Ex); [all...] |
/external/clang/tools/libclang/ |
RecursiveASTVisitor.h | 263 // (they're all opcodes in UnaryOperator) but do have visitors. 265 bool TraverseUnary##NAME(UnaryOperator *S) { \ 271 bool WalkUpFromUnary##NAME(UnaryOperator *S) { \ 276 bool VisitUnary##NAME(UnaryOperator *S) { return true; } 483 } else if (UnaryOperator *UnOp = dyn_cast<UnaryOperator>(S)) { 486 case UO_##NAME: DISPATCH_STMT(Unary##NAME, UnaryOperator, S); [all...] |
/external/clang/include/clang/ASTMatchers/ |
ASTMatchers.h | 671 /// forStmt(hasIncrement(unaryOperator(hasOperatorName("++")))) 795 UnaryOperator> unaryOperator; [all...] |
/external/clang/lib/Edit/ |
RewriteObjCFoundationAPI.cpp | 615 if (const UnaryOperator *UOE = dyn_cast<UnaryOperator>(literalE)) { 781 isa<UnaryOperator>(Expr)) [all...] |
/frameworks/compile/slang/ |
slang_rs_object_ref_count.cpp | 390 // (UnaryOperator 'rs_font *' prefix '&' 395 new(C) clang::UnaryOperator(RefRSVar, 484 // (UnaryOperator 'int' postfix '++' 489 // (UnaryOperator 'rs_font *' prefix '&' 554 clang::UnaryOperator *Inc = 555 new(C) clang::UnaryOperator(RefrsIntIter, 818 ArgList.push_back(new(C) clang::UnaryOperator(DstExpr, [all...] |
/external/eclipse-basebuilder/basebuilder-3.6.2/org.eclipse.releng.basebuilder/plugins/ |
org.apache.commons.el_1.0.0.v201004212143.jar | |